Should you play it?

Kneedle Knight is a 3rd-person puzzle platformer game. Conjure fabric with a magic needle as Sir Lukoss the Small and merge in and out of fabric. Solve puzzles, platform across magical objects, and defeat cursed candle minions to return Sir Lukoss to normal and defeat the Witch of Fabric!

What works
  • Innovative fabric merging mechanic
  • Charming art style and music
  • Good puzzle and platforming design
  • Free to play
  • Speedrun and achievement replayability
Things to keep in mind
  • Short game length with only three levels
  • Clunky and inconsistent controls
  • Buggy achievements and occasional crashes
  • Lack of story depth and environmental storytelling
  • High system requirements and performance issues
